# Purpose
Provide a Cartesian grid view for managers to compare allocated hours vs actual hours logged across projects and team members for a selected month.
# Requirements
## Requirement: Display Cartesian grid
The system SHALL display a grid with projects as rows and team members as columns.
### Scenario: Grid renders with data
- GIVEN actuals exist for the selected month
- WHEN the actuals page loads
- THEN the grid displays projects as rows
- AND team members as columns
- AND each cell shows allocated hours and actual hours
### Scenario: Empty month shows no data message
- GIVEN no actuals or allocations exist for the selected month
- WHEN the actuals page loads
- THEN a message indicates no actuals are recorded
## Requirement: Month navigation
The system SHALL allow navigation between months.
### Scenario: Navigate to previous month
- GIVEN user is viewing actuals for March 2024
- WHEN user clicks previous month button
- THEN the grid updates to show February 2024 data
### Scenario: Navigate to next month
- GIVEN user is viewing actuals for March 2024
- WHEN user clicks next month button
- THEN the grid updates to show April 2024 data
## Requirement: Untracked column
The system SHALL display an "Untracked" column for actuals without a team member.
### Scenario: Untracked actuals display
- GIVEN actuals exist with team_member_id = null
- WHEN the grid renders
- THEN an "Untracked" column is visible
- AND untracked actuals appear in this column
## Requirement: Project filtering
The system SHALL allow filtering by project.
### Scenario: Filter by single project
- GIVEN multiple projects have actuals
- WHEN user selects one project in the filter
- THEN only that project's rows are displayed
### Scenario: Filter by multiple projects
- GIVEN multiple projects have actuals
- WHEN user selects multiple projects in the filter
- THEN only those projects' rows are displayed
## Requirement: Team member filtering
The system SHALL allow filtering by team member.
### Scenario: Filter by team members
- GIVEN multiple team members have actuals
- WHEN user selects specific team members in the filter
- THEN only those members' columns are displayed
## Requirement: Include inactive toggle
The system SHALL allow including inactive projects and team members.
### Scenario: Exclude inactive by default
- GIVEN inactive projects and team members exist
- WHEN no filters are applied
- THEN inactive items are excluded from the grid
### Scenario: Include inactive when enabled
- GIVEN user enables "Include inactive" checkbox
- WHEN the grid renders
- THEN inactive projects and team members are included
## Requirement: Search functionality
The system SHALL allow searching by project code, title, or member name.
### Scenario: Search by project code
- GIVEN projects with various codes exist
- WHEN user enters a search term matching a project code
- THEN only matching projects are displayed
### Scenario: Search by member name
- GIVEN team members with various names exist
- WHEN user enters a search term matching a member name
- THEN only matching members are displayed
## Requirement: Pagination
The system SHALL paginate the grid results.
### Scenario: Large dataset pagination
- GIVEN more than 25 project-member combinations exist
- WHEN the grid loads
- THEN results are paginated
- AND pagination controls are visible
### Scenario: Navigate pages
- GIVEN multiple pages of data exist
- WHEN user clicks page 2
- THEN the second page of results is displayed
## Requirement: Read-only cells for inactive projects
The system SHALL disable logging for inactive projects.
### Scenario: Completed project cells are read-only
- GIVEN a project has status Done, Cancelled, or Closed
- WHEN the grid renders
- THEN cells for that project are visually dimmed
- AND clicking the cell does not open the logging modal
